Budget
Self-leveling compound over a small area (100-200 sq ft) with minor dips up to 1/2 inch. Simple pour-and-spread application.
Mid-Range
Self-leveling compound over a larger area (300-500 sq ft) with dips up to 1 inch. Includes primer, multiple pours if needed, and proper surface prep.
Premium
Extensive leveling of severely uneven floors (500+ sq ft) with mud bed, structural shimming, or sistering of joists. May include subfloor repair and deep pours over 1.5 inches.
Material Options
Material prices below are national averages; availability in Buffalo may shift costs slightly.
| Material | Cost/Unit | Best For |
|---|---|---|
| Self-Leveling Compound | $2-$8/sq ft | Most residential leveling jobs with dips under 1.5 inchesFast application, smooth finish, handles dips up to 1.5 inches, compatible with most flooring |
| Sand/Cement Mud Bed | $6-$12/sq ft | Thick fills over 1.5 inches, especially under tileCan fill deeper depressions, traditional method, very strong when cured |
| Plywood Shimming/Underlayment | $4-$8/sq ft | Wood-framed floors with moderate unevenness over joistsGood for wood subfloors, adds structural support, fast installation |
| Joist Sistering/Structural Repair | $10-$30/sq ft | Severely sagging floors caused by damaged, undersized, or rotted joistsFixes the root cause, restores structural integrity, permanent solution |
